Transaction 5c116fca6f49238119f1c1c5e7780dc93f1354359e1ba56830fa647a96608e13
1 Input
2 Outputs
- 5c116fca6f49238119f1c1c5e7780dc93f1354359e1ba56830fa647a96608e13:0
- 5c116fca6f49238119f1c1c5e7780dc93f1354359e1ba56830fa647a96608e13:1
value 45495316
address 17BagEg6Xk6fENJSuJrNKHAUWt1MGcpfGK
value 1029637
address 1EJD55UrpcnRfyp2G3UdVCCjWkfMCkfkAF